Check out our list of family fun St. Patrick’s Day events in Savannah! There’s history, music, food, and drink for sham-rockers and honorary Irish of all ages!

Our vibrant city has come alive with festivities for St. Patrick’s Day for over 200 years. The St. Patrick’s Day Parade is also the third largest in the U.S., trailing only New York and Chicago. This is still true even after the city scaled down some of the rowdier elements of the party a few years back. St. Patrick’s Day Fun Events

Over the past five years, our city has focused on a more family-oriented festival for St. Pat’s. But that doesn’t mean the fun is in short supply for anyone looking to celebrate. The main attraction is the parade on the 17th through our beautiful downtown. Leading up to the parade, Plant Riverside District has a full three days of events planned for all-out sham-rockers. But you can get the fun started even earlier with the Savannah St. Practice Day pub crawls this weekend!

In addition to the main parade, check out some more family-friendly St. Patrick’s Day fun. Be sure to visit the Forsyth Park fountain which is dyed green every year. There is also the Celtic Cross Mass and Parade to Emmet Park on the 9th and the Sgt. William Jasper Parade on the 16th.

Prepping for the Most Fun

Whatever you decide to do for your St. Patrick’s Day fun, a little prep work will help you enjoy more and stress less. So, check out these prep tips!

Pub Crawls

  • Register for your pub crawl online today!
  • Book a babysitter ASAP.
  • Plan an energy efficient meal for the kids or yourselves pre-crawl. Corned beef in the slow cooker would be on theme and uses less energy than the oven for natural gas savings.
  • Get a rideshare app on your phone or plan for a safe way home before you go out.

St. Patrick’s Day Parade

  • Plan parking and travel. Book a parking space and consider shuttling to the parade area.
  • Buy bleacher tickets ASAP or pick your spot.
  • Expect an early morning! Many parade goers snag spots as early as 6 a.m.
  • Pack snacks, water, sunscreen, and bug spray ahead of time.
